在软件开发过程中,配置项管理是一个重要的方面,而软件配置项标识则是其中不可或缺的一环。那么,软件配置项标识怎么写呢?本文将从多个角度进行分析。
一、配置项标识的含义
在软件开发中,配置项是指软件产品中与其开发、维护有关的所有项,包括程序代码、设计文档、测试用例、需求文档等。而每个配置项都需要有一个唯一的标识符来识别和区分。该标识符即为配置项标识。
二、配置项标识的要求
1.唯一性:每个配置项都应该有唯一的标识符,以确保在整个开发过程中的追踪能够精确、方便地进行。
2.可读性:标识符应该易于识别和理解,以便于进行人工或自动化处理。
3.稳定性:应该尽可能地保证标识符的稳定性,避免在开发周期中出现频繁变更或混淆的情况。
4.可扩展性:当需要对现有的标识符进行扩展时,应该考虑到该扩展是否会影响到相应的配置项和它们之间的关系。
5.可管理性:标识符应该容易与其他元数据一起管理,以便于跟踪、查找和更新。
三、配置项标识的命名规则
1.使用有意义的名称:标识符应该尽可能地反映该项的用途、类型和位置。
2.使用具体的词汇:标识符应该使用具体的单词或短语,以避免歧义和误解。
3.使用简明扼要的方式:标识符应该尽量采用简短的命名方式,以便于记忆和输入。
4.避免使用特殊字符:尽量避免使用特殊字符,比如$、#等,以免影响文件操作或程序运行。
5.采用统一的命名规则:在一个项目中,应该统一规定标识符的命名方式,以避免混乱和混淆。
四、配置项标识的示例
以下是一些常用的标识符示例:
1.代码文件:文件名_版本号(如:LoginServlet_v1.0.java)
2.需求文档:需求名称_版本号(如:登录需求_v1.0.doc)
3.测试用例:模块名称_测试类型_版本号(如:登录模块_性能测试_v1.0)
4.设计文档:模块名称_设计类型_版本号(如:登录模块_结构设计_v1.0)
5.历史记录:日期_用户_版本号(如:20210820_jack_v1.0)
扫码咨询 领取资料